Vale’s iron ore exports increase in February

Thursday, 14 April 2016 23:20:53 (GMT+3)   |   Sao Paulo
Vale’s iron ore exports in February rose 19 percent, year-on-year, to 24.4 million mt, according to data released this week by the nation’s Union of the Industry of Extraction of Iron and Base Metals (Sinferbase). The number includes exports by Vale’s affiliated companies.

Vale’s iron ore sales in the domestic market in the second month of the year increased nearly 14 percent, year-on-year, to 1.13 million mt.

Brazil’s total iron ore exports in February rose to 25.4 million mt, from 22.9 million mt in the same month of the year prior. Other producers include Anglo American, MMX and Samarco.

Sinferbase’s figures for Brazil’s iron ore exports differ from the numbers presented by the nation’s ministry of development, industry and foreign trade, MDIC. Sinferbase said it collects iron ore exports figures directly from affiliated companies.
